So, what exactly are little cigars? They are essentially scaled-down versions of traditional cigars, typically measuring around the same length but with a thinner ring gauge. They are also sometimes referred to as cigarillos or small cigars. While they may seem like a novelty, there are actually many benefits to smoking little cigars.

One thing to note about little cigars is that they are made with a different type of tobacco than full-sized cigars. While full-sized cigars are usually made with long-filler tobacco, little cigars are often made with short-filler tobacco. This means that the tobacco is not as tightly packed and may burn slightly faster. However, this does not necessarily mean lower quality. In fact, many little cigars are made with high-quality, premium tobacco. It all comes down to personal preference.
